What companies run services between Manila, Philippines and Việt Trì, Vietnam?

There is no direct connection from Manila to Việt Trì. However, you can take the bus to Parking Exit Rd / Parking Exit Rd Intersection, Lungsod ng Pasay, Manila, walk to Ninoy Aquino International Airport (MNL) airport, fly to Noi Bai International Airport (HAN), walk to Noi Bai Airport, take the shuttle to Ha Noi Vietnam Airline Office, walk to Ha Noi, then take the train to Viet Tri. Alternatively, you can take the bus to Parking Exit Rd / Parking Exit Rd Intersection, Lungsod ng Pasay, Manila, walk to Ninoy Aquino International Airport (MNL) airport, fly to Cat Bi International Airport (HPH), take the taxi to Vĩnh Niệm Bus Station, take the bus to Hanoi Gia Lam Station, walk to Hanoi Gia Lam Station, then take the train to Viet Tri.
